儿童编程应该培养什么能力呢
-
儿童编程是指教授儿童学习计算机编程的技能和知识。通过学习编程,儿童不仅可以学会如何编写代码,还可以培养一系列重要的能力。下面列举了儿童编程所能培养的几种能力。
-
逻辑思维能力:编程是一种高度逻辑性的活动,需要将问题划分为一个个小的步骤,并按照特定的规则进行操作。通过学习编程,儿童可以培养逻辑思维的能力,提高问题解决和分析能力。
-
创造力和创新力:编程可以激发儿童的创造力和创新力。他们可以通过编写代码来实现自己的创意和想法,如编写一个游戏、设计一个网站等。这种创造性活动可以培养儿童的想象力和创新意识。
-
问题解决能力:编程中常常会遇到各种问题和难题,需要通过分析和解决才能得以解决。通过学习编程,儿童可以培养解决问题的能力,学会面对挑战和找到解决方案。
-
沟通与协作能力:编程在实际操作中,常常需要与他人进行合作和交流。例如,在团队项目中,不同成员需要相互合作完成任务。这种合作与交流可以培养儿童的沟通和协作能力,提高团队合作的效率和质量。
-
数学和科学素养:编程与数学和科学密切相关,通过编程,儿童可以加深对数学和科学的理解和应用。例如,在编写游戏程序时,他们需要用到数学中的坐标、角度等概念;在设计物理模拟程序时,他们需要了解科学中的物理规律等。
-
坚持和耐心:编程是一项需要耐心和坚持不懈的工作,常常需要试验和调试多次才能达到预期效果。通过学习编程,儿童可以培养坚持和耐心的品质,学会克服困难和挫折。
总之,儿童编程可以培养逻辑思维、创造力、问题解决、沟通与协作、数学与科学素养等能力。这些能力对儿童未来的学习和职业发展都具有重要的意义。因此,儿童编程值得被引入到教育中,帮助儿童全面发展。
1年前 -
-
儿童编程是指让孩子通过学习计算机编程语言和技术,培养他们的计算思维、创造力、问题解决能力和逻辑思维能力的一种教育方法。
首先,儿童编程可以培养孩子的计算思维能力。编程需要将问题分解为更小的部分,并通过算法和逻辑语句来解决,这可以帮助孩子学会思考问题的方式,并培养他们的逻辑思维能力。
其次,儿童编程可以培养孩子的创造力。编程是一种创造性的过程,孩子们可以通过编写代码来创建自己的游戏、动画和应用程序。这种创造性的过程不仅可以激发孩子的想象力,还可以培养他们的创新能力。
第三,儿童编程可以培养孩子的问题解决能力。在编程过程中,孩子们需要遇到各种问题,并找到解决问题的方法。这种解决问题的能力不仅在编程中有用,还可以帮助孩子在现实生活中面对各种挑战时更好地解决问题。
第四,儿童编程可以培养孩子的耐心和毅力。编程是一个需要反复尝试和修改的过程,孩子们需要耐心地调试代码,并在遇到困难时保持积极的态度。通过编程,孩子们可以学会坚持不懈地解决问题,培养他们的毅力和坚韧性。
最后,儿童编程可以培养孩子的团队合作和沟通能力。在现实生活中,编程往往需要与他人合作,共同完成一个项目。通过与其他孩子一起编程,孩子们可以学会与他人合作、分享想法和有效地沟通。
综上所述,儿童编程可以培养孩子的计算思维、创造力、问题解决能力、耐心和毅力,以及团队合作和沟通能力。这些能力对于孩子的学习和未来的发展都非常重要。因此,在现代社会中,儿童编程教育越来越受到重视。
1年前 -
儿童编程的目标是培养儿童在计算思维、逻辑思维和问题解决能力等方面的能力。通过学习编程,儿童可以培养出以下几个重要的能力:
-
计算思维能力:编程是一种将现实问题抽象为计算机可执行代码的过程,需要学习者能够思考和解决问题的能力。通过编程训练,儿童可以培养出观察、分析、抽象、逻辑推理和问题解决等计算思维能力。
-
逻辑思维能力:编程需要学习者按照一定的逻辑顺序编写代码,通过控制流程和条件语句等逻辑操作来实现特定的功能。通过编程训练,儿童可以培养出逻辑思维、推理和判断等能力。
-
创造力和创新能力:编程让儿童参与到创造性的思考和创新的过程中。儿童通过编程可以实现自己的创意和想法,培养创造力、创新精神和问题解决能力。
-
团队合作能力:编程可以通过合作的方式进行,儿童可以与他人分享编程作品,互相交流和学习。通过编程训练,儿童可以培养出团队合作、沟通和协作等能力。
-
解决问题的能力:编程是一种解决问题的工具和方法,通过编程训练,儿童可以培养出解决问题的能力,包括问题分析、问题拆解、寻找解决方案和实施方案等能力。
-
批判性思维能力:编程需要不断对代码进行调试和优化,通过发现和解决问题的过程,培养儿童的批判性思维能力,包括独立思考问题和进行自我反思等能力。
总之,儿童编程培养的不仅仅是编程技能,更重要的是培养儿童的思维能力、创造力和解决问题的能力,这些能力对于他们今后的学习和职业发展都具有重要意义。编程让儿童在早期就开始接触和理解计算机科学,并培养他们的创造力和创新思维。
1年前 -